Understanding the Benefits of Protective Film for Aluminum

Protective film for aluminum is an essential component in various industries, particularly in manufacturing and construction. Working with suppliers who specialize in protective films can provide numerous advantages, including enhanced product quality and reduced damage during transportation and installation.

One significant benefit of using protective film is its ability to safeguard aluminum surfaces from scratches, dirt, and environmental contaminants. This is especially crucial during the shipping process, where aluminum products are often exposed to various hazards. By applying a protective film, suppliers ensure that the integrity and appearance of the aluminum are maintained until it reaches the customer.

Additionally, protective films can be tailored to meet specific needs, such as UV resistance or custom printing options. This flexibility allows businesses to choose a solution that not only protects but also aligns with their branding requirements. Working alongside specialized suppliers ensures access to a variety of customizable options to enhance product value.

Investing in protective film may seem like an additional expense at first, but it can lead to significant cost savings over time. By preventing damage to aluminum products before they are delivered to clients, companies can reduce the costs associated with repairs, replacements, or returns. This proactive approach minimizes disruptions in the supply chain and enhances overall efficiency.

Moreover, suppliers of protective films often offer bulk purchasing options, which can further decrease costs. By establishing a partnership with these suppliers, businesses can negotiate better pricing and terms, allowing for more efficient budget management. The long-term savings generated by reducing product damage and improving operational efficiency can outweigh the initial investment in protective films.

Ensuring Compliance and Quality Standards

Working with reputable protective film suppliers guarantees that the materials used meet industry standards and regulations. Many industries, including aerospace and automotive, have stringent requirements regarding the materials used in their products. Suppliers who specialize in protective films are knowledgeable about these standards and can provide compliant solutions that protect aluminum while ensuring regulatory adherence.

Quality assurance is another critical aspect when working with protective film suppliers. Established suppliers often conduct rigorous testing to ensure their products perform effectively under various conditions. This level of quality control instills confidence in customers and helps maintain the reputation of businesses that utilize these films in their operations.
